Leutingewolde is a hamlet in the Netherlands and it is part of the Noordenveld municipality in Drenthe.
Leutingewolde is a statistical entity,[1] and has its own postal code.[3] It was first mentioned around 1335 as Lockincwolde and probably means "the forest of people of Luto".[4] The hamlet mainly consists of farms along a road. The population in 1840 was 118 people.[5]
